![]() SIPAN Known as Huaca Rajada, this is where the tomb of the Lord of Sipán was found in 1987, one of the most important Mochica rulers of Ancient Peru whose civilization dominated the north coast of the country between 100 and 800 A.D. With him were pieces of gold and silver, as well as remains of women, children and animals that were sacrificed to travel with him to the other dimension. Currently, this important discovery is exposed in the museum of the Archaeological Center of Sipán, one of the most important of its time for its worldwide value. In the city of Lambayeque, in addition, there is the Royal Tombs of Sipán museum, where some of the jewels located in the area are located.

![]() ![]() Sechin It is from the end of the late archaic and from the beginning of the lower formative. Distinctive feature of this monument is its plated facade with flat-faced monoliths, on which embossed figures are engraved 2000 a. DO.

Turban and 37 funerary contexts found in Chan Chan archaeological complex
Culture authorities of La Libertad yesterday presented a series of metal, wood, textile, ceramics, among others, discovered during the five years of research and excavation in the walled complex Chayhuac An, located in the archaeological complex Chan Chan, in Trujillo . One of the pieces that most impresses with its delicate elaboration, and which was recently found by researchers, is a white cloth four meters long, used as a turban by some important character in Middle Chimú (1200-1250 AD. ). The director of the Research, Conservation and Valorisation Program of the Chan Chan Archaeological Complex, Nadia Gamarra Carranza, reported that this turban was found in the rubble of the main funeral platform of Chayhuac An, which qualifies as a "miracle," because the activities of the huaqueros have prevented to register similar pieces. “This turban is made of cotton and has a front similar to a cover that is made of cotton gaza; the part that falls registers a thicker tissue. The truth is that we are facing a unique piece and being able to recover it in that state of integrity - I will never get tired of saying it - it is a miracle.
